Understanding Diamond Tools: Definitions and Applications in Construction and Manufacturing

Diamond tools are cutting and grinding instruments embedded with diamond particles, either natural or synthetic, serving as the abrasive medium. These tools are renowned for their superior hardness, which makes them ideal for machining tough materials such as concrete, stone, ceramics, and metals. Common types include diamond blades, diamond grinding wheels, vacuum brazed diamond tools, and diamond polishing pads like diamond marble polish tools.
In construction, diamond tooling is extensively used for cutting concrete slabs, masonry, and natural stones with precision and minimal wear. In manufacturing, diamond machine tools enable fine machining processes and surface finishing, essential for automotive parts and electronic components. The versatility and efficiency of diamond tools significantly enhance productivity while reducing operational costs in industrial environments.

Industry Applications: Precision Cutting in Construction, Automotive Machining, and Electronics Slicing

Diamond tooling finds extensive applications in various sectors, each benefitting from its unique properties. In construction, diamond blades and polished diamond marble polish tools are essential for cutting hard stones, concrete, and tiles with clean edges and smooth finishes. Vacuum brazed diamond tools offer superior bonding strength, making them ideal for heavy-duty construction tasks.
In the automotive industry, diamond machine tools facilitate precision machining of engine components, transmission parts, and other critical elements, ensuring high performance and reliability. The electronics sector relies on diamond tooling to slice and shape delicate semiconductor wafers and glass substrates used in devices such as smartphones and solar panels, where precision is paramount.

Synthetic Diamonds: Customization, Advantages, and Affordability

Synthetic diamonds have revolutionized the diamond tooling industry by providing a cost-effective and highly customizable alternative to natural diamonds. These lab-grown diamonds can be engineered for specific hardness, grain sizes, and shapes to optimize cutting and grinding performance for targeted applications. This customization capability allows manufacturers to tailor diamond tools for specialized industrial needs, enhancing efficiency and tool longevity.
The affordability of synthetic diamonds has lowered the barrier for many industries to adopt advanced diamond tooling solutions, enabling widespread use in both emerging and established markets. Technological Innovations: Advanced Manufacturing and Smart Systems

Recent technological innovations have greatly influenced the diamond tooling sector. Advanced manufacturing techniques such as laser cutting, precision vacuum brazing, and computer numerical control (CNC) machining have improved tool accuracy and consistency. Integration of smart systems and sensors into diamond tools allows real-time monitoring of tool wear, performance, and operating conditions, leading to predictive maintenance and reduced downtime.
These innovations contribute to enhanced safety, efficiency, and sustainability in industrial operations.
